Learn moreA genuinely affordable, but disclosed-spread, price point
Zillow's typical home value for Abilene ran approximately $134,275, while HomeSnacks cited a notably higher $184,104 median and Ownwell a notably lower $125,600 median sale price -- a real spread this record does not resolve to one number (base record).
Every figure below Kansas statewide medians
Even the highest of the three cross-source figures found this pass (~$184K) still runs below Kansas's own statewide median and well below the roughly $355,000-$375,000 typically cited nationally in 2026 (base record).
